#9c455e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9c455e is composed of 61.2% red, 27.1% green and 36.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 55.8% magenta, 39.7%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 342.8 degrees, a saturation of 38.7% and a lightness of 44.1%. #9c455e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8abc with #390000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

● #9c455e color description : Dark moderate pink.
#9c455e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9c455e has RGB values of R:156, G:69, B:94 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.56, Y:0.4,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 10241374.

Shades and Tints of #9c455e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060304 is the darkest color, while #fcf8f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#9c455e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#717070 is the less saturated color, while #d90844 is the most saturated one.
